The expression \( x^0 \) represents any number \( x \) raised to the power of 0. According to the rules of exponents, any non-zero number raised to the power of 0 is equal to 1.
Thus, for any \( x \neq 0 \):
\[
x^0 = 1
\]
Additionally, it's worth noting that \( 0^0 \) is an indeterminate form in mathematics, meaning that it does not have a universally accepted value and can depend on the context in which it is used.
